diff options
author | Purusharth Saxena | 2020-07-01 15:56:29 +0530 |
---|---|---|
committer | GitHub | 2020-07-01 15:56:29 +0530 |
commit | 434acc8c07ab8132aa4e6f226a9d631ef78889ac (patch) | |
tree | b42d6e1a806d68d8e341bdbcf8e292e67991d2db /F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ves | |
parent | 2e5aea0731545ac17c158d21e99adb581280db90 (diff) | |
parent | 2fee7bc2a219755e6018d3c1a5fb995d8eccf287 (diff) | |
download | FSF-mathematics-python-code-archive-434acc8c07ab8132aa4e6f226a9d631ef78889ac.tar.gz FSF-mathematics-python-code-archive-434acc8c07ab8132aa4e6f226a9d631ef78889ac.tar.bz2 FSF-mathematics-python-code-archive-434acc8c07ab8132aa4e6f226a9d631ef78889ac.zip |
Merge pull request #46 from saarthdeshpande/master
Tnb, curvature updated
Diffstat (limited to 'F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ves')
2 files changed, 8 insertions, 5 deletions
diff --git a/F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ves/file1_parametric_circle.py b/F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ves/file1_parametric_circle.py index 40b5150..37d079e 100644 --- a/F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ves/file1_parametric_circle.py +++ b/F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ves/file1_parametric_circle.py @@ -11,12 +11,15 @@ class parametricCircle(ThreeDScene, GraphScene): self.y_axis_label = "" self.x_axis_width = 10 self.y_axis_height = 10 + self.y_tick_frequency = 1.9 + self.x_tick_frequency = 1.4 axes = [] - self.setup_axes() - self.axes.scale(0.5).shift(3*LEFT) - axes.append(self.axes) + # self.setup_axes() + ax = Axes(y_tick_frequency = 1, x_axis_width = 10, y_axis_height = 10, y_min = -5, x_max = 5, y_max = 5, x_tick_frequency = 1, x_axis_label = "", y_axis_label = "", x_min = -5, ) + ax.scale(0.5).shift(3*LEFT) + axes.append(ax) self.setup_axes() self.axes.scale(0.3).shift(3*RIGHT + 2*UP) axes.append(self.axes) @@ -38,7 +41,7 @@ class parametricCircle(ThreeDScene, GraphScene): asint = ParametricFunction( lambda t: np.array([ t, - np.sin(t), + 2*np.sin(t), 0 ]), t_min = -np.pi, t_max = np.pi, color = GREEN_E ).shift(3*RIGHT + 2*UP).scale(0.4) @@ -50,7 +53,7 @@ class parametricCircle(ThreeDScene, GraphScene): acost = ParametricFunction( lambda t: np.array([ t, - np.cos(t), + 2*np.cos(t), 0 ]), t_min = -np.pi, t_max = np.pi, color = BLUE ).shift(3*RIGHT + 2*DOWN).scale(0.4) diff --git a/F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ves/file2_cycloid.gif b/F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ves/file2_cycloid.gif Binary files differdeleted file mode 100644 index 39656de..0000000 --- a/FSF-2020/calculus-of-several-variables/geometry-of-planes-and-curves/general-parametric-curves/file2_cycloid.gif +++ /dev/null |